This major is aimed to produce researchers and educators who can contribute to the welfare and health of humanity from a global standpoint. Acquiring a deep understanding of the advancements in life-science research by fusing medicine with knowledge from a variety of fields. Thus, we seek students with critical reasoning skills that can solve problems in an ethical manner and have a passion to fulfill their mission in medicine by utilizing the knowledge acquired from their undergraduate courses. Furthermore, we prioritize a systematic fundamental education for those who aim is to advance from our master’s course to the PhD course in the graduate school of medical sciences.
All courses in the Master's Program in Medical Science are conducted in Japanese.
